OPM Breaches’ Impact on Legislation

Majority Leader Mitch McConnell says the Senate might consider the Cybersecurity Information Sharing Act of 2015. CISA would promote the voluntary sharing of cyberthreat information between business and government. The holdup in the upper chamber has been a number of senators who believe CISA doesn’t provide sufficient privacy protection to businesses. A bipartisan group introduced on July 23 legislation that would bolster the Department of Homeland Security’s role in ensuring the security of executive department agencies, the so-called “gov domain” The bill has bipartisan support – one of its chief backers is Sen. Dianne Feinstein, D-Calif.”]
